Critical Evaluation
Value of the Information & Strength of the Argument
The video provides valuable insights from two experienced leaders in French business education. Their arguments are well-structured and based on their institutional experiences. They present a coherent vision of the future, emphasizing the need for interdisciplinary approaches and the integration of humanities to develop soft skills. The discussion is nuanced, acknowledging both opportunities and challenges. However, the arguments are largely anecdotal and lack empirical evidence or references to specific studies, which limits their generalizability.
